摘要
利用脉冲法研究了间二甲苯在用无机胺合成的HZSM-5沸石上的催化异构化动力学行为.在758~801 K温度范围内,载气流量22~60 ml/min,压力0.2~0.3 MPa,反应是表观一级反应,表观活化能119.2 kJ/mol,气相色谱保留体积法测得间二甲苯的吸附热为47.2 kJ/mol,故得到表面反应的活化能为166.4 kJ/mol.
The ZSM-5 zeolite was synthesized with inorganic amine plate. The data of Pulse catalytic isomirization of m-xylene on the HZSM-5 were measured in various temperatures and carrying gas flow rates. Experimental results showed that the main conversion process of m-xylene on the HZSM-5 zeolite was unimolecular transfer reaction appearing as a first order kinetic characterization in the reaction conditions of temperture range of 758~801 K, carrying gas flow rate and pressure in the region of 22~60 ml/min and 0.2~0.3 Mpa respectively. The apparent activation energy, the adsorption heat and the activation energy of surface reaction were 119.2 kJ/mol, 47.2 kJ/mol and166.4 kJ/mol respectively.
